But Johns Hopkins will doubtfully do any type of reboot on you...i tried, you have to fail EVERY medicine, imuran, cellcept, mestinon, ivig, plasmapheresis, prednisone, etc...My specialist is @ johns hopkins thats the only reason why I know. (Dr. Corse)


I think the stem cell trial is the best option

I have failed prednisone, imuran, cellcept, cyclosporine A, Rituxan, IVIG, plasmapheresis and thymectomy.
The stemcell transplant and Revimmune almost seem comparable except for the stem cell harvesting, just want to make sure I've researched all of my options.
